Crown of Thorns starfish

Crown of Thorns starfish preying on the polyps of hard coral on an underwater reef

animal coral crown of thorns destruction hard polyps predator reef starfish underwater habitat marine marine biology ecosystem rocky
3500 x 2625
File size:
3516 kB
